Frozen Pipe Water Removal Cost in Fish Hawk, FL

The cost of frozen pipe water removal in Fish Hawk, FL can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for our services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water removal and extraction $500 – $2,500 The size of the affected area and the amount of water extracted.
Drying and d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 The size of the affected area and the amount of time required to dry out the area.
Cleaning and disinfection $500 – $2,000 The size of the affected area and the level of cleaning required.
Restoration and reconstruction $2,000 – $10,000 The extent of the damage and the materials required to restore the area.
Equipment rental and labor $500 – $2,000 The type and amount of equipment required and the labor costs associated with the job.

Common Questions About Frozen Pipe Water Removal

What causes frozen pipes?

Frozen pipes are caused by a combination of cold temperatures and poor insulation. If your pipes are not properly insulated, they can freeze and burst when exposed to cold temperatures.

How long does it take to thaw frozen pipes?

The time it takes to thaw frozen pipes depends on the severity of the freeze and the type of pipes involved. In some cases, it may take only a few hours to thaw the pipes, while in other cases it may take several days.

How do I prevent frozen pipes?

To prevent frozen pipes, make sure to insulate your pipes, keep your home warm, and let cold water drip from the faucet served by exposed pipes.

What should I do if I have frozen pipes?

If you have frozen pipes, turn off the main water supply and contact a professional plumber or water damage restoration company to thaw and repair the pipes.
